Angels Christian Preschool

Childcare Center|5600 N COLONY BLVD, The Colony, TX 75056|(972) 625-0016

License Information

Status
Licensed
License #
1535841
Expires
December 3, 2026
Licensed Capacity
82 children
Licensing Agency
Texas HHSC

Data from Texas HHSC. Updated 2/24/2026.

  • routine#862244332

    4 violations found (2 high, 2 medium severity).

    Mark Cleaning Supplies, Toxic Materials; Keep Separate from Food and Inaccessible to Children

    High

    Two classrooms had cleaning products observed where children are able to reach them.

    746.3407(12)Corrected 2024-07-29

    Required Admission Information - Special Needs Statement

    High

    Eight children's files were observed and missing the updated required information for special care statements.

    746.605(13)Corrected 2024-08-07

    Required Admission Information - Water Activity Permission

    Medium

    Eight children files are missing the new section for if the children can swim and if not, what assistance is needed.

    746.605(10)Corrected 2024-08-07

    Screen Time Activities - Not Used for Under Two

    Medium

    Children that were younger than 2 year old were observed having screen time.

    746.2207(a)Corrected 2024-07-29
  • routine#862244331

    1 violation found (1 high severity).

    Required Equipment in Vehicles - Emergency Medical Information

    High

    The bus binders were evaluated and three children do not have emergency medical transport and treatment authorization information.

    746.5617(a)(2)Corrected 2023-08-29
  • routine#862244330

    7 violations found (5 high, 2 medium severity).

    Installation and Maintenance of Loose-fill Surfacing - Six Inches if Equipment 5 Ft or Less

    High

    The outside playground around the slide does not have 6 inches of loose fill.

    746.4907(a)(1)Corrected 2023-08-21

    Medication No Longer Used

    Medium

    One childs ePipen was observed at the center and expired 6/2023.

    746.3809Corrected 2023-08-18

    Required Equipment in Vehicles - Emergency Medical Information

    High

    The bus binders were evaluated and eleven children do not have emergency medical transport and treatment authorization information.

    746.5617(a)(2)Corrected 2023-08-18

    AP Background check results - Must receive notification prior to allowing subject to be present at your operation

    High

    One staff did not have a current background check on file and was present at the operation during the inspection caring for children. The staff was sent home.

    745.641Corrected 2023-08-14

    Required Admission Information - Transportation Permission

    Medium

    Three children's admission forms were observed and they did not have permission to transport to and from school.

    746.605(8)Corrected 2023-08-18

    Food Allergy Emergency Plan Signed by Parents and Health Care Professional

    High

    One childs food allergy emergency plan was observed and did not have the doctors signature.

    746.3819Corrected 2023-08-18

    Required Equipment in Vehicles - Emergency Telephone Numbers for Each Child

    High

    The bus binders were evaluated and ten children do not have infromation for parent s names, telephone numbers, and emergency telephone numbers.

    746.5617(a)(4)Corrected 2023-08-18

  • routine#862244328

    9 violations found (8 high, 1 medium severity).

    Required Admission Information - Special Needs Statement

    High

    Four childrens files do not have anything written from the parents about the special needs section on the admission paperwork.

    746.605(13)Corrected 2022-09-29

    Transportation Safety Training -Director and Employee Complete 2 Hours Annually

    High

    One of the drivers for the center does not have a current training in transportation.

    746.1316(a)Corrected 2022-09-02

    Policies Comply with Rules

    High

    The operational policies is missing the following; (6)Procedures for parental notifications (9)Talking about Infant Safe Sleep (13) Enrollment procedures, on how and when parents will be notified of policy changes (15) Water activities, (18) Promotion of indoor and outdoor physical activity (A-F), (20) Procedures for parents to review and discuss with the child-care center director questions or concerns about the policies. (24) Your emergency preparedness plan, (26) Preventing and responding to abuse and neglect of children, (A-E), (27) Procedures for conducting health checks, and 28) Information on vaccine-preventable diseases for employees.

    746.201(1)Corrected 2022-09-09

    Each Caregiver and the Director Must Have Current Training in pediatric first aid with rescue breathing and choking.

    High

    One staff does not have current training in first aid.

    746.1315(a)Corrected 2022-09-09

    Infant Care Area Furnishings and Equipment -Use of Safety Straps

    High

    An infant was observed in a swing, with the top part of the straps not being used.

    746.2407Corrected 2022-09-01

    Each Caregiver and the Director Must Have Current Training in pediatric CPR

    High

    One staff does not have current training in CPR.

    746.1315(b)Corrected 2022-09-09

    Required Postings-Child's Food Allergies

    High

    The centers food allergy list that is posted is not up to date. The food allergy list that is posted is showing children who are no longer enrolled.

    746.401(10)Corrected 2022-09-09

    Safety Requirements for Play Yards - Snug Fitting Sheets

    High

    One pack and play in the infant room was observed with a sheet loose for the mattress.

    746.2411(2)(B)Corrected 2022-09-01

    Documented Annual Training- Required Content

    Medium

    Four staff are missing the annual trainings in; (1)Emergency preparedness (2)Preventing and controlling the spread of communicable diseases (3)Administering medication, (4)Preventing and responding to emergencies due to food or an allergic reactions (5)Understanding building and physical premises safety, (6)Handling, storing, and disposing of hazardous materials

    746.1309(e)Corrected 2022-10-07
